The demand for tickets to the Emperors Palace fistic extravaganza on July 11, which features three headline attractions, has left Golden Gloves Promoter Rodney Berman stunned.

"I haven't had this sort of early response to a tournament since Hasim Rahman fought Lennox Lewis in 2001," said Berman yesterday.

"Obviously, the three main bouts - Phillip Ndou v Lovemore Ndou (IBO world junior welterweight title eliminator), Jared Lovett v Tommy Oosthuizen (vacant IBO world youth light heavyweight title) and Simpiwe Vetyeka v Eric Barcelona (vacant IBO world bantamweight title) - represent one of the most appetising fight menus in years.

"And with two months to go before the actual event, it's mind-boggling that patrons are already requesting tickets. In appreciation of the early demand, booking for the tournament will probably open this week," said Berman.

It is expected that a ringside seat will cost around R250. - Sapa
